Lighting design, installation, and upgrades in Butte Meadows come with unique challenges and considerations that require expert knowledge and precision. As a scenic mountain community, many homes and businesses in the area feature older construction with outdated wiring systems that often need to be addressed during lighting projects. Limited attic access in some properties and strict adherence to California’s Title 24 energy codes are common factors that influence the scope and complexity of lighting installations. Whether you’re retrofitting mid-century cabins for LED efficiency or installing fire-rated recessed lighting in new builds, understanding local requirements is key to a safe and compliant project.
Outdoor lighting in Butte Meadows also calls for careful planning. Dark-sky compliance rules aim to minimize light pollution while ensuring adequate visibility, particularly in wildfire-prone areas. Homeowners frequently need corrosion-resistant fixtures to withstand the region’s variable weather, while HOA regulations may dictate specific styles or placement for exterior lighting. Interior projects often involve upgrading switches to meet accessibility standards, like proper height placement, or integrating motion sensors for energy savings. Costs vary based on the scope: recessed lighting typically ranges from $200–$400 per fixture, while full-home upgrades can cost $2,000–$10,000 depending on complexity.
All lighting projects in Butte Meadows must comply with permits and inspections from the County of Butte Department of Development Services. Navigating these requirements while delivering aesthetically pleasing and functional lighting solutions is what makes professional expertise essential in this region.

Yes, in most cases, a licensed electrician is required for lighting installations. Electrical work involves safety risks, and improper installation can cause electrical fires, shock, or code violations. A licensed professional ensures the installation is compliant with National Electrical Code (NEC) and local regulations. Always verify the electrician’s license by checking with your state’s licensing board or an official authority like the National Electrical Contractors Association before hiring.
